Could be a bit tricky, but I've been thinking about cutting or de-soldering the switches from the board. Wouldn't really want to have to open the mod to push buttons, and don't want the aggravation of trying to make and fit/secure shaft extensions for the switches. Anybody have any other thoughts about the switches?

Looks like a viable board for those who want a variable voltage mod but the onboard buttons really are an issue to design around. Provisions for off board buttons would have been nice.....the DNA20d has similar on board buttons but also has provisions for off board wiring of buttons.....

Ha they must not be selling the Grippers, so they are trying to recoup their losses by offering just the boards. I bet they just rip it out of the box if you order one :D The Gripper board works really well. I reboxed mine when the battery door busted like they always do. The boards are small, I can't get at it because its glued in but ruff dimensions: 1.4" tall by .8" wide, can't say depth but its less the .5"
